The Chairman of Ethiopian Airlines, Girma Wake, has resigned amidst a controversy surrounding the establishment of Nigeria’s national carrier, Nigeria Air.

This unexpected development has raised questions about the reasons behind his resignation.

Additionally, Lieutenant General Yilma Merdassa, who previously served on the company’s board of directors, has been appointed as the head of Ethiopia’s air force.

Girma Wake’s Resignation:

Girma Wake, a 79-year-old veteran of the African airline industry, had a long-standing association with Ethiopian Airlines, having joined the company in 1965.

He served as its Chief Executive Officer from 2004 to 2011.

The details surrounding the exact reasons for his resignation remain unknown at this time.

However, his departure from the company has caused a significant stir within the industry.

Lieutenant General Yilma Merdassa’s Appointment:

Following Girma Wake’s resignation, Lieutenant General Yilma Merdassa was swiftly appointed as the head of Ethiopia’s air force.

Yilma had already served on Ethiopian Airlines’ board of directors for approximately two and a half years before assuming his new role on June 8.

His appointment suggests a potential shift in leadership and strategy for the company.

Controversy Surrounding Nigeria Air:

Recent developments involving Nigeria Air have added further complexity to the situation.

The Interim Managing Director of Nigeria Air, Capt Dapo Olumide, confirmed that the aircraft used to unveil Nigeria’s national carrier was chartered from Ethiopian Airlines.

The aircraft was returned to Ethiopian Airlines following the unveiling on the final day of the Muhammadu Buhari administration.

The Senate and House of Representatives Committees on Aviation in Nigeria have both labeled the launch of Nigeria Air as a fraud, casting doubt on its legitimacy.
